Satirical cartoon, Law and Equity, or a peep at Nando's. Lord Chancellor Thurlow wearing a pure white sheet, barefooted, but with his usual wig, approaches an attractive barmaid in the well-known coffee house Nando's in Temple Bar. Behind him is a bishop who preaches Thou shalt not Commit adultery'. Early in his life Thurlow had wanted to marry Mary Edmonds who had worked at Nando's, and this print revives some old, anonymous scandalmongering. The left side of the print is an interesting evocation of a coffee house interior
